Micro-Distillation

OptiPMD

ASTM: D7345, IP 596, EN 17306. Correlation: ASTM D86, D1160, ISO 3405, IP 123 Specs:ASTM: D396, D975, D1655, D2880, D3699, D4814, D6751, D7467, D7566, D8147
NEW: CAN/CGSB-3.24-2020

OptiPMD is the second generation of a state-of-the-art solution for fast and reliable distillation analysis. It is in accordance to ASTM D7345, IP 596 and in perfect correlation with ASTM D86, D1160 (B100), ISO 3405 and IP 123. OptiPMD determines the boiling range characteristics of petroleum products in less than 10 minutes, using only 10 ml of sample and it’s included in at least 10 fuel specifications.

OptiPMD's method, ASTM D7345, delivers significantly faster results compared to the conventional ASTM D86 method, and it's now accepted as an alternative to certify Jet A, Jet A-1, and military grades F-34, F37 and F-44 in Canada.

  • Analysis of gasoline (including up to 20% ethanol), jet fuel, diesel, Kerosene and biodiesel (FAME)
  • Compliant with: ASTM D7345 and IP 596
  • In perfect correlation to: ASTM D86, D1160 (biodiesel B100), ISO 3405 & IP123
  • Included in at least ten ASTM fuel specifications as an alternative to D86
  • Compliant with fuel specs in Canada, Mexico, Chile, EU, UK and India
